Transaction 42e95e9ec7643df3618659578a7edecaebe1df7d4cc6ef23813b35cac6cd21ee

3 Input
2 Outputs
  • 42e95e9ec7643df3618659578a7edecaebe1df7d4cc6ef23813b35cac6cd21ee:0
  • value  1003426
    address  1LuYFJMszEB9u1uMRv2qqnos635fraAm2M
  • 42e95e9ec7643df3618659578a7edecaebe1df7d4cc6ef23813b35cac6cd21ee:1
  • value  746388
    address  1J62Vgo6WB3C2xmTJEMLENusKsuG73h6td